**How would I add value to a company?**

Adding value to a company is crucial for both job seekers and employees who aim to thrive and contribute to the growth of the organization. While there are numerous ways to bring value to a company, individuals must understand their unique strengths, skills, and shortcomings to identify how they can make a significant impact. Below are some key points to consider when it comes to adding value to a company:

1. Embracing a Growth Mindset: Having a growth mindset allows individuals to continuously develop their skills and knowledge, leading to the ability to adapt to changing circumstances and bring fresh perspectives to the table.

2. Problem-Solving: Employers highly value employees who are exceptional problem solvers. Being able to analyze complex situations, think critically, and offer practical solutions can significantly enhance a company’s performance.

3. Effective Communication: The ability to convey ideas, concerns, and instructions clearly and concisely is invaluable in any workplace. It fosters collaboration, facilitates understanding, and ensures everyone is on the same page, leading to improved outcomes.

4. Resourcefulness: Being resourceful means finding creative ways to overcome challenges and achieve goals, even with limited resources. This skill demonstrates initiative and can effectively enhance productivity and efficiency within a company.

5. Continuous Learning: Companies and industries are constantly evolving, and individuals who are committed to staying updated with the latest trends and industry developments bring immense value to an organization.

6. Leadership Qualities: Even in non-supervisory roles, leadership qualities such as taking initiative, inspiring others, and being a reliable team player can make a positive impact on team dynamics and overall company performance.

7. Adaptability: The ability to adapt to changes in technology, processes, and strategies is crucial in today’s fast-paced business environment. Employees who embrace change and are willing to learn new skills are highly valuable to companies.

8. Attention to Detail: Being thorough and detail-oriented is essential in many industries. It ensures that work is done accurately and to a high standard, mitigating errors and reducing the need for rework.

9. Innovation and Creativity: Companies often seek individuals who can think outside the box and come up with innovative ideas and solutions. These individuals can help drive growth, improve customer satisfaction, and promote competitiveness.

10. Building Positive Relationships: Strong interpersonal skills enable individuals to build relationships and collaborate with colleagues, clients, and stakeholders. This contributes to a positive work environment and fosters teamwork, ultimately benefiting the company.

11. Efficiency and Time Management: Being able to prioritize tasks, manage time effectively, and deliver quality work within deadlines is crucial for organizational success. Employees who excel in these areas help optimize productivity and reduce costs.

12. Embracing Diversity and Inclusion: A diverse and inclusive workforce is instrumental in problem-solving, decision-making, and fostering an innovative environment. Individuals who appreciate and embrace diversity can contribute to creating an inclusive company culture and enhancing overall performance.

FAQs

1. How can I showcase my problem-solving skills during an interview?

During an interview, you can showcase your problem-solving skills by providing examples of challenges you’ve faced in the past, explaining the steps you took to address them, and highlighting the positive outcomes of your solutions.

2. Can I add value to a company even if I am new to the industry?

Yes, being new to an industry can offer a fresh perspective and a willingness to learn. You can add value by leveraging your transferable skills, asking thoughtful questions, and bringing a different viewpoint to discussions and problem-solving.

3. How does continuous learning benefit both me and the company?

Continuous learning benefits individuals by keeping their skills current and expanding their knowledge. For the company, it ensures that employees are up to date with industry trends, which can lead to improved competitiveness and innovative ideas.

4. What are some ways I can demonstrate resourcefulness?

Resourcefulness can be demonstrated by seeking creative solutions to problems, utilizing available tools and resources efficiently, and thinking critically about alternative approaches when faced with challenges.

5. Can effective communication alone add significant value to a company?

Yes, effective communication is a crucial aspect of successful teamwork and collaboration. It enhances efficiency, reduces misunderstandings, and fosters a positive work environment.

6. How can I develop leadership qualities in a non-supervisory role?

In a non-supervisory role, you can develop leadership qualities by taking initiative, volunteering for challenging projects, mentoring colleagues, and being a reliable and supportive team member.

7. Is attention to detail important for all roles within a company?

Attention to detail is important for various roles, as it helps prevent errors and ensures high-quality work. However, the level of detail required may vary depending on the job.

8. How can I foster innovation and creativity in the workplace?

To foster innovation and creativity, you can encourage open and inclusive discussions, create a safe space for sharing ideas, embrace diverse perspectives, and provide opportunities for experimentation and learning.

9. Can adapting to change help me advance in my career?

Yes, being adaptable shows your willingness to learn and grow, making you more versatile and valuable to employers. It can open doors to new opportunities and enhance career advancement.

10. Can building positive relationships benefit my career?

Building positive relationships can benefit your career by creating a strong network, fostering mentorships, and opening doors to new opportunities. It helps create a supportive environment that encourages growth.

11. How can I improve my efficiency and time management skills?

Improving efficiency and time management skills can be done by setting clear goals, prioritizing tasks, utilizing productivity tools, minimizing distractions, and continuously evaluating and refining your workflow.

12. What can I do to promote diversity and inclusion in the workplace?

To promote diversity and inclusion, you can actively seek diverse perspectives, challenge biases, support inclusive hiring practices, and create a safe and respectful work environment for all employees.
